Format of the IFSC Code UBIN0818496

This is the format of the IFSC Code for banks, including Union Bank Of India, follows an 11-character structure:

AAAA0CCCCCC

Here's the explanation:

  • First 4 characters (AAAA): This is the bank code. For Union Bank Of India, these characters are the bank's short identifier.
  • 5th character (0): This stays zero till there is any future use.
  • Last 6 characters (CCCCCC): These are specific branch code assigned to branches such as Kullu in Kulu.

For example, the IFSC Code UBIN0818496 of Union Bank Of India for the Kullu branch includes these elements, identifying the bank and the branch location in Kulu and Himachal Pradesh accurately.

How to Use IFSC Code UBIN0818496 for Online Transfers?

Once you have the IFSC Code UBIN0818496 for the Kullu branch of Union Bank Of India in Kulu, you can initiate your fund transfers using any digital method:

NEFT

Add beneficiary details including the name, account number, and IFSC Code UBIN0818496. Transfers are processed in batches. This is suitable for personal and business payments.

RTGS

Used for high-value payments above ₹2 lakh. Real-time settlement using the IFSC Code of the recipient branch.

IMPS

Instant 24×7 transfers. Requires the recipient's account details and Union Bank Of India IFSC Code UBIN0818496.

Regardless of the method you choose, the accuracy of the IFSC Code is crucial. Any mistake in entering the IFSC Code for Union Bank Of India Kullu in Kulu may result in delayed or failed transactions.
